Transaction cc101ae055d378a293a60e4cf773cf57fcdcbb14ad331cc0bbdf3a7b40bc60ba

2 Input
1 Outputs
  • cc101ae055d378a293a60e4cf773cf57fcdcbb14ad331cc0bbdf3a7b40bc60ba:0
  • value  237527
    address  3NLgix5Pi694WAH6fVjPZKVm2GBgiG9fd9